Simply Education Ltd is seeking a dedicated teaching assistant for a Special Educational Needs School in Gainsborough. This role is focused on supporting vulnerable students with diverse needs, fostering an environment that promotes academic success and well-being.

The ideal candidate will have experience in educational or care settings, demonstrating adaptability and patience.

Benefits include dedicated consultant support and access to professional learning opportunities, ensuring a fulfilling role in helping students thrive.
